Most Requested Patent Families 2Q04-Chemistry and Related
spotlightlogo.gif

Listed below are the chemistry and related science patent families which researchers have most frequently requested while using CAS products. (SciFinder, SciFinder Scholar, STN, and CA on CD).

This is a list of the patent families most requested during 2Q2004.

Title Author/Affiliation Source
1. Copper-catalyzed formation of carbon-heteroatom and carbon-carbon bonds [details] Buchwald, Stephen L.; Klapars, Artis; et al.
Massachusetts Institute of Technology, USA
PCT Int. Appl.
WO2004013094
2. Nanoparticles having oligonucleotides attached on surface and use for detecting nucleic acids [details] Mirkin, Chad A.; Letsinger, Robert L.; et al.
Northwestern University, USA; Mirkin, Chad A.; Letsinger, Robert L.; Mucic, Robert C.; Storhoff, James J.; Elghanian, Robert
PCT Int. Appl.
WO9804740
3. Organic light-emitting diode devices with improved operational stability [details] Jarikov, Viktor V.
Eastman Kodak Company, USA
Eur. Pat. Appl.
EP1359790
4. Process for arylating or vinylating or alkynating a nucleophilic compound [details] Cellier, Pascal Philippe; Cristau, Henri-Jean; et al.
Fr.
U.S. Pat. Appl. Publ.
US2003236413
5. Preparation of chiral phosphorus cyclic compounds for transition metal-catalyzed asymmetric reactions [details] Zhang, Xumu
The Penn State Research Foundation, USA
U.S. Pat. Appl. Publ.
US2004072680
6. Biaryl phosphine and amine ligands for improved transition metal-catalyzed processes [details] Buchwald, Stephen; Old, David W.; et al.
Massachusetts Institute of Technology, USA
PCT Int. Appl.
WO2000002887
7. Method for preparing high-purity ionic liquids [details] Mehnert, Christian P.; Dispenziere, Nicholas C.; et al.
USA
U.S. Pat. Appl. Publ.
US2004074842
8. Preparation of pyrazolopyrimidines as cyclin-dependent kinase inhibitors [details] Guzi, Timothy J.; Paruch, Kamil; et al.
Schering Corporation, USA; Pharmacopeia, Inc.
PCT Int. Appl.
WO2004022561
9. Use of protein conformation for the protection and release of chemical compounds [details] Latham, Keith R.
Innovative Technologies, LLC, USA
PCT Int. Appl.
WO2000052078
10. Copper-catalyzed formation of carbon-heteroatom and carbon-carbon bonds by arylation and vinylation of amines, amides, hydrazides, heterocycles, alcohols, enolates, and malonates, using aryl, heteroaryl, and vinyl halides and analogs [details] Buchwald, Stephen L.; Klapars, Artis; et al.
Massachusetts Institute of Technology, USA
PCT Int. Appl.
WO2002085838
